# Service Accounts: String Extraction

The `extract-i18n` script pulls translatable strings from all Bramblewick repos and pushes them to the Glossa service. It runs under the `i18n-extractor` service account. Do not run it under your personal account; Glossa rate-limits individual users aggressively. The account has write access to the staging catalog only. Set the token in your shell before invoking the script. The current staging token is below.

API key for kahap-kafog: zpat15_6qzxZ7YR8aDwjmp

**Checklist item 7 — Verify partner SFTP drop (Lanternwell feed).** Before marking the release complete, confirm that the nightly export landed in the Lanternwell drop directory and that the manifest row count matches the warehouse count exactly. If the counts differ, halt the release and page data-eng rather than retrying, since duplicate drops confuse the partner's importer. Record the verification in the runbook, referencing the build token noted below.

pipeline stamp: htk4_66df

Subject: DR drill Thursday — cold bucket archiving

Hi plugin folks,

Quick heads-up: Thursday we're running the Glacierline disaster-recovery drill. All cold storage buckets on the Permafrost tier get snapshotted and re-archived, so your plugins may see read-only windows for a few hours. Nothing to do on your end except test restore hooks afterward. To unlock the drill sandbox archive, use the passphrase below.

recovery phrase for fahog-yahif: wenael-fraox